九九之家 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 asp涓婁紶绯荤粺,ASP.NET开发中的最佳实践与技巧

asp涓婁紶绯荤粺,ASP.NET开发中的最佳实践与技巧

时间:2024-11-14 来源:网络 人气:

ASP.NET开发中的最佳实践与技巧

将代码分离到不同的文件和目录中,有助于提高代码的可读性和可维护性。例如,可以将业务逻辑代码放在一个单独的目录中,将视图和控制器代码放在另一个目录中。这样可以避免代码混乱,便于管理和维护。

ORM(Object-Relational Mapping)框架可以将数据库表映射到对象,从而简化数据库操作。在ASP.NET开发中,常用的ORM框架有Entity Framework、Dapper等。使用ORM框架可以减少SQL语句的编写,提高开发效率。

在ASP.NET开发中,异常处理非常重要。良好的异常处理机制可以保证应用程序的稳定性和可靠性。建议使用try-catch语句来捕获和处理异常,并在catch块中记录异常信息,以便于问题追踪和调试。

缓存是一种提高应用程序性能的有效手段。在ASP.NET中,可以使用多种缓存机制,如内存缓存、数据库缓存、文件缓存等。合理使用缓存可以减少数据库访问次数,提高页面加载速度。

数据库访问是ASP.NET应用程序中常见的性能瓶颈。为了优化数据库访问,可以采取以下措施:

使用参数化查询,避免SQL注入攻击。

合理使用索引,提高查询效率。

避免在循环中执行数据库操作,减少数据库访问次数。

版本控制是软件开发过程中的重要环节。使用版本控制系统(如Git)可以方便地管理代码变更,跟踪历史版本,以及协同工作。在ASP.NET开发中,建议使用版本控制系统来管理代码。

使用有意义的变量和函数名。

保持代码格式一致。

注释清晰,便于他人理解。

单元测试是保证代码质量的重要手段。在ASP.NET开发中,可以使用NUnit、xUnit等单元测试框架进行测试。通过编写单元测试,可以确保代码的正确性和稳定性。

使用HTTPS协议,保证数据传输安全。

避免使用明文存储敏感信息。

优化页面加载速度,提高用户体验。

在ASP.NET开发过程中,遵循以上最佳实践与技巧,有助于提高开发效率、代码质量和应用程序性能。希望本文对您的开发工作有所帮助。


作者 小编

教程资讯

教程资讯排行

系统教程

主题下载